Abstract

The invention discloses an environment-friendly new energy street lamp convenient to disassemble and assemble, which relates to the technical field of new energy street lamps and comprises a concrete fixing seat, an installation seat, a lamp assembly and a first installation block, wherein the inside of the first installation block is slidably connected with a connecting plate, the upper side of a fixed rod is provided with a fixed hole matched with an inserted bar, the upper surface of the inserted bar is provided with a limit groove matched with a limit block, one side inside of a second installation block is slidably connected with a clamping slide bar, and the inside of the second installation block is slidably connected with a slide bar. The lamp assembly fixing device is convenient to mount by arranging the fixing rod, the connecting plate, the limiting block, the inserting rod and the first compression spring, convenient to dismount by arranging the pull rod, the through hole and the limiting rod, and can be used for quickly dismounting the lamp assembly by arranging the clamping slide rod, the second compression spring, the sliding shaft and the sliding rod, so that the operation is easy, the dismounting efficiency of the lamp assembly can be improved, and the workload of operators is reduced.

Background
With the progress of society and the popularization of new energy solar energy, solar street lamps also begin to be popularized, solar energy or light energy is converted into electric energy to be stored by the solar street lamps in the daytime or when the light is good, the electric energy is used for illuminating a road at night or when the light is not good, and the solar energy is generated by hydrogen and helium fusion of hydrogen atoms in the sun to release huge nuclear energy from the radiation energy of the sun. The vast majority of human energy needs comes directly or indirectly from the sun. The plants release oxygen, absorb carbon dioxide through photosynthesis, and convert solar energy into chemical energy to be stored in the plants. With the continuous improvement of the scientific and technical level, the development and utilization degree of solar energy resources is also improved at a higher level. The solar energy is an inexhaustible, clean, pollution-free and renewable green and environment-friendly energy. The photovoltaic energy is considered as the most important new energy in the twenty-first century because of the incomparable advantages of cleanness, high safety, relative universality and sufficiency of energy, long service life, maintenance-free property and the like which are not possessed by other conventional energy sources in the solar power generation. Due to the requirements of urban construction and improvement of the living standard of people, more and more areas carry out large-area popularization and application on the solar street lamps.
At present, however, the existing environment-friendly new energy street lamp is generally connected with a ground concrete connecting plate through bolts and nuts, the bolts and nuts are adopted for fixation, although the fixation is firm and simple, the street lamp is difficult to disassemble and assemble, and in addition, the long-time wind blowing and sunshine cause the oxidation and rust of the bolts and the nuts, so the street lamp is difficult to overhaul and disassemble in the later period, the existing street lamp assembly is burnt out after being used for a long time, the street lamp assembly needs to be replaced, however, the lamp assembly is also difficult to replace by unscrewing the fastening screws to disassemble the shell.

Referring to fig. 1-10, an environment-friendly new energy street lamp convenient for disassembly and assembly comprises a concrete fixing seat 1, an installation seat 9, a lamp assembly 14 and a first installation block 15, wherein the upper surface of the first installation block 15 is fixedly connected with a first supporting rod 5, a second supporting rod 7 is inserted into the first supporting rod 5, the upper end of the second supporting rod 7 is fixedly connected with a third supporting rod 8, one end of the third supporting rod 8 is fixedly connected with the installation seat 9, the upper surface of the third supporting rod 8 is fixedly connected with a power supply 10, the upper surface of the power supply 10 is fixedly connected with a bracket, the upper end of the bracket is fixedly connected with a solar panel 11, the solar panel 11 is electrically connected with the power supply 10 through a wire, the power supply 10 is electrically connected with the lamp assembly 14 through a wire, the upper side of the outer surface of the first supporting rod 5 is fixedly connected with a first fixing block 6, the inner, one end of the connecting bolt 30 is fixedly connected with a twisting handle 37, the lower side of the second supporting rod 7 is provided with a connecting hole matched with the connecting bolt 30, the lower side of the outer surface of the second supporting rod 7 is fixedly connected with a guide block 32, the inner surface of the first supporting rod 5 is provided with a guide groove 31 matched with the guide block 32, the upper surface of the concrete fixing seat 1 is fixedly connected with a fixed rod 16, the upper surface of the concrete fixing seat 1 is fixedly connected with a sealing box 2, the upper side of the sealing box 2 is slidably connected with a sliding plate 13, the sliding plate 13 is T-shaped, the upper surface of the sliding plate 13 is fixedly connected with a sealing plate 12, the number of the sealing plates 12 is two, the two sealing plates 12 are symmetrically distributed, one side surface of the sealing plate 12 is fixedly connected with a connecting block 4, the number of the connecting blocks 4 is four, the four connecting, the shape of connecting axle 38 is the T type, the lockhole has been seted up to one side of connecting axle 38, the tapered end 3 has been pegged graft in the inside of lockhole, the inside sliding connection of first installation piece 15 has connecting plate 21, the lower fixed surface of connecting plate 21 is connected with stopper 20, the inside sliding connection of first installation piece 15 has inserted bar 18, fixed orifices 33 with 18 looks adaptations of inserted bar is seted up to the upside of dead lever 16, the spacing groove 17 with 20 looks adaptations of stopper is seted up to the upper surface of inserted bar 18, the first compression spring 22 of one end fixedly connected with of inserted bar 18, the one end fixedly connected with pull rod 23 of inserted bar 18: the outer surface of the first mounting block 15 is fixedly connected with a second fixing block 35, the inner part of the second fixing block 35 is connected with a limiting rod 34 in a sliding manner, one side of a pull rod 23 is provided with a through hole 19 matched with the limiting rod 34, the number of the inserted rods 18 is two, the two inserted rods 18 are distributed in an annular array manner, the number of the second fixing blocks 35 is four, the four second fixing blocks 35 are distributed in an annular array manner, one end of a lamp assembly 14 is fixedly connected with a second mounting block 27, one side of the inner part of the second mounting block 27 is connected with a clamping slide rod 36 in a sliding manner, one end of the clamping slide rod 36 is fixedly connected with a second compression spring 28, one side of the clamping slide rod 36 is fixedly connected with a sliding shaft 29, the inner part of the second mounting block 27 is connected with a sliding rod 26 in a sliding manner, the inner surface of a mounting seat 9 is provided with a clamping groove matched with the clamping slide, one end of the sliding rod 26 is in the shape of an inclined plane, the lower side of the sliding rod 26 is provided with an operation hole 24, the lower side of the mounting seat 9 is connected with two expansion plates 25 in a sliding manner, and the two expansion plates 25 are symmetrically distributed.
When the fixing device is used, firstly, the four pull rods 23 are pulled outwards to drive the inserted rod 18 to be separated from the fixing hole 33 on the fixing rod 16, then the four limiting rods 34 are slid to be inserted into the through holes 19 on the pull rods 23 to fix the pull rods 23 and the inserted rod 18, so that the elastic force of the first compression spring 22 is prevented from rebounding, then the first supporting rod 5 can be pulled upwards to separate the first mounting block 15 from the fixing rod 16, then the connecting plate 21 slides downwards in the first mounting block 15 under the action of gravity and drives the four limiting blocks 20 to be inserted into the limiting grooves 17 on the inserted rod 18, and the disassembly can be completed; when the fixing device is installed, the limiting rod 34 firstly slides out of the through hole 19 on the pull rod 23, the limiting block 20 is inserted in the limiting groove 17, so that the inserted rod 18 cannot slide due to the elastic force of the first compression spring 22, then the first installation block 15 is sleeved outside the fixing rod 16, the fixing rod 16 can jack up the connecting plate 21 to enable the limiting block 20 to be separated from the limiting groove 17 on the inserted rod 18 in the process, and then the inserted rod 18 is inserted into the fixing hole 33 on the fixing rod 16 under the elastic force of the first compression spring 22, and the installation can be completed; when the lamp assembly 14 is replaced, firstly, the telescopic plate 25 is slid to one side to enable the sliding rod 26 and the second mounting block 27 to leak out, then the sliding rod 26 is pulled downwards through the operation hole 24, and because the upper side of the sliding rod 26 is an inclined surface, the sliding rod 36 is clamped by the sliding shaft 29 and slides towards the direction of the second compression spring 28 and is separated from the clamping groove on the mounting seat 9, then the lamp assembly 14 can be taken down from the mounting seat 9, when in mounting, the lamp assembly 14 is pushed upwards by aligning with the hole position to enable the clamping sliding rod 36 to be clamped into the clamping groove on the mounting seat 9 again under the elastic force of the second compression spring 28, and then the telescopic plate 25 is closed; the installed sealing plate 12 can slide on the sealing box 2 and is locked through the connecting block 4, the connecting shaft 38 and the lock head 3, so that the anti-theft and waterproof effects can be achieved.
